Robert Dale (Sonny) Watson born November 6, 1936 in Oronogo, MO, age 86, died at home Tuesday November 15, /2022 in Ogden, UT.

 

He graduated from Weber High Class of 1954; awarded the “Ogden Standard Examiner Gold Watch Award” for best athlete.  He served in the US Army from 1955-1958, 101st Airborne, Specialist four, E-4, USAR;  served as weapons completion taking 1st place. Worked for USPS

1959-1967, IRS 1968-Retiring after 25 years and of service 

 

Sonny married Linda Monsen in 1961 who later passed in January 1970.  He married  Jacqueline Olson 1972, later divorced. 

 

Sonny enjoyed Golfing, with 13 holes in one! Spending time with his family was his greatest joy.

Breakfast with the boys and a round of golf was a weekly ritual. His pups Lucy and Lilly were his favorite pastime.

 

He is survived by his three daughters: Angie (Curtis) Evans of Layton, Pam (Kelly) Nesslage of Ogden, Jodi (Mike) Olsen of Killeen, TX;  grandchildren: Nic (Whitney) Evans, Ashley Evans, Sydnee Evans, Rickie (Angela) Keese and Nathan Keese; great-grandchildren: Kaysi Evans Mueller, Quinton, Hayden, Nixon, Greyson, and Crew Evans, Lydia, Layla, and Lynnley Keese 

 

Preceded in death by his Father Jack Watson, Mother Nita Carey, sister Jacquelyn Litchfield, and grand-daughter Kellie Evans.
